重写了ListView, adapter写的也没什么问题。
layout就是一个图片,下方一行文字。
滑动之后,图片有正确更新,但是文字依旧是旧的item的。
这个在Android5.0之后是好的,所以猜测是系统的BUG?
修改方式:
holder.name.setText(infos.desc);
改成:
holder.name.post(new Runnable() {
@Override
public void run() {
holder.name.setText(infos.desc);
}
});
相关推荐
错误的原因在于,当我们将一个整数传递给`setText(int resid)`时,Android会将其解释为一个资源ID,比如R.string或R.id中的一个。然而,如果这个整数不是有效的资源ID,那么就会出现这个错误。例如,如果你试图传入...
在Android开发中,创建带有多个按钮(Button)的应用程序是一项基本任务,这通常涉及到用户界面的设计和事件监听处理。"最简单多button及setText实例"是一个很好的起点,它演示了如何在Android应用中添加和操作多个...
在Android开发中,EditText是用户输入文本的基本组件,它的setText()方法用于设置或更改EditText中的文本内容。然而,在实际开发过程中,我们可能会遇到各种陷阱,本文将深入探讨使用setText()方法时可能出现的问题...
android自动绑定id,无需插件,无需声明对像,无需findviewbyid,也无需settext(),一切都自动完成(需要保持map的key与id相同) 调用方法: Map map = (Map) result.getData(); /** 自动绑定id并set值 */ new ...
而在`CustomXWPFDocument.java`中,可能会有自定义的文档处理逻辑,如设置图片的浮于文字上方属性。 6. **使用步骤**: - 打开DOCX文档:`XWPFDocument doc = new XWPFDocument(new FileInputStream(file));` - ...
在某些情况下,我们可能需要限制TextView显示的部分文字,比如预览摘要,而当用户点击按钮时,再完整显示剩余的文字,甚至再次隐藏。这是一个增强用户体验的交互设计,可以增加应用的趣味性和互动性。下面将详细讲解...
- 在处理`Spannable`对象时,需要确保所有span都在正确的位置,否则可能会导致错误或不期望的结果。 通过以上步骤,你可以在`TextView`中实现指定部分文字颜色的变化和点击事件的添加,提升用户体验。在实际项目中...
QTableWidget item文本显示不全的通过气泡提示出来,如果item内容是完全显示的则气泡不会出现。只有显示不全时气泡才会出现。效果图:https://blog.csdn.net/qq_41622002/article/details/111224339
在Android应用开发中,有时我们需要实现一种功能,允许用户在图片上添加文字或者图形,就像贴纸一样,这种功能在社交、编辑类应用中非常常见。`StickTextView` 就是这样一个组件,专为Android平台设计,用于实现图片...
在Android开发中,有时我们需要在同一个TextView中展示不同大小的文字,并让它们保持垂直居中对齐。这可以通过使用SpannableString来实现。SpannableString是Android SDK提供的一种可操作字符串对象,允许我们在字符...
在`MovableText.cpp`中,你会看到实现这些功能的具体代码,例如设置文字内容的`setText()`函数,调整字体和颜色的`setFontName()`和`setColour()`函数,以及更新文字位置和方向的`_updateRenderQueue()`方法。...
通常,按钮上会显示文字或图标来指示其功能。然而,在某些设计中,我们可能希望将文字和图片分开展示,以获得更清晰、更美观的布局。"Qt_button文字和图片分开"这个主题就是关于如何在Qt中实现这一目标的。 首先,...
在某些场景下,我们可能希望在初始状态下只显示部分文字,然后通过用户交互(例如点击按钮)来显示剩余的文字或者再次隐藏它们。这样的功能可以应用于文章预览、密码显示等场景,提升用户体验。以下是如何在Android...
然而,有时我们可能需要在文字中插入图片,以实现更丰富的展示效果。例如,在显示用户头像、表情符号或者特殊标记时,就需要在TextView中插入图片。本文将详细介绍如何在Android的TextView中添加图片,并探讨相关的...
在Android开发中,有时我们需要实现文字的垂直滚动效果,特别是在显示大量文本且屏幕空间有限的情况下。这个"android实现文字垂直滚动"的demo就是一个很好的实践案例,它利用了ScrollView和TextView两个核心组件来...
该博客可能包含作者在实际开发过程中的技巧和注意事项,对于理解和解决实际问题会有很大帮助。 总的来说,要在osg for android环境中成功显示中文,需要理解osgText的工作原理,正确加载和配置字体资源,并根据...
然而,标准的`QLabel`并不支持文字滚动显示的功能。为了实现这个效果,开发者通常需要对其进行封装,创建一个自定义的`QLabel`类,例如在本例中的`MyQLabel`。下面我们将详细探讨如何实现`QLabel`的文字滚动显示,...
这时,你可能需要使用`SpannableStringBuilder`来动态修改已有的SpannableString,或者使用`DynamicDrawableSpan`来处理图片的大小和位置。 总结来说,Android的TextView通过结合SpannableString和各种Span对象,...
在actionPerformed方法中,系统会检测getSource获取的内容是否为空,若为空则不执行清空操作,否则调用setText方法清空图形界面中的文字内容,避免不必要的内存消耗。 **三、进展情况** 当前,系统已实现基本功能...